Sky Sports
Sky Sports is a collection of sports television channels run by the satellite pay-TV company Sky plc. It is the leading subscription sports brand in the UK and Ireland. Since its launch in 1991, Sky Sports has significantly contributed to the commercial growth of British sports, influencing major changes such as the Premier League's split from The Football League in 1992. The channels Sky Sports 1, 2, 3, 4, and 5 can be accessed through a premium package that complements the basic Sky subscription. Additionally, these channels are offered as premium options on almost all satellite, cable, and IPTV services throughout the UK and Ireland. Sky Sports News HQ and Sky Sports Mix are included in the basic packages. The Sky Sports network is overseen by Barney Francis.
